Flexion is a bending movement that results in the decrease of the angle in a joint by bringing bones closer together. It usually occurs in the sagittal plane. WebThe skeleton is the central structure of the body and is made up of bones, joints and cartilage. The skeleton provides the framework for muscles and gives the body its defined human shape. Part... WebThe articulating bones around the Hip Joint. Tibia,Fibula and Talus. The articulating bones around the Ankle joint. Femur and Tibia. The articulating bones around the knee Joint. Humerus and Scapula. The articulating bones around the Shoulder joint. Humerus, Radius and Ulna. The articulating bones round the Elbow joint. The powerpoint covers: … WebFemur, metacarpals, humerus, metatarsals, radius, ulna, phalanges, fibula, tibia. Functions of long bones? Support the weight of the body, facilitate movement, mostly located in appendicular skeleton, determine length of limbs/ overall height of a person, contain yellow and red bone marrow responsible for blood cell production.

WebAn area of the body where two or more bones articulate to create human movement Ligament - Structure A tough band of slightly elastic connective tissue Ligament - Function Connects bone to bone and stabilises joints during movement Articular Cartilage - Structure Smooth tissue which covers the surface of articulating bones
